Together with stakeholders and partners, we develop biosecurity standards and practical guidance for crop and livestock sectors. These measures help protect farms by preventing the introduction and spread of diseases and pests.
Crop biosecurity includes practices that help prevent plant pests from entering farms and limit their spread. This assists in protecting crops and supports a strong and profitable agricultural sector in Canada.
